This one is on his way home ,so I thought I'd post a few pics( still working on the quality) This is an Elgin Doctors watch . It is one of the few center seconds pocket watches made in the US . It came to me as shown and missing the driving wheel for the second hand and with several (3) broken jewels .There are no replacement parts for this watch ,so I made themAttachment 19121Image106.jpgAfter a little math and ratio calulations , I found a wheel of the right tooth count and general diameter. It was a center wheel from a 12s dollar watch.I punched out the old pinion ,then cut a new center on the lathe in brass and rivoted it in place,then trimmed the outside diameter to fit the depth of the sweep second pinionImage102.jpgImage99.jpgAfter soaking the bridges in cyanide to clean them,Cleaning the movement re-bluing some of the screws and replacing the broken jewels , it's running , restored and ready to go homeImage111.jpgImage116.jpgI hope this is clear enough to follow , I haven't
